当前位置: 首页 > 产品大全 > 品牌电脑与组装电脑 软件开发者的抉择指南

品牌电脑与组装电脑 软件开发者的抉择指南

品牌电脑与组装电脑 软件开发者的抉择指南

对于软件开发者而言,电脑是核心的生产力工具。选择品牌电脑还是自行组装电脑,直接关系到开发效率、项目需求和长期成本。本文将深入剖析两者在软件开发场景下的关键区别,为开发者提供清晰的决策依据。

一、核心差异概览

品牌电脑(如戴尔、联想、苹果Mac等)由厂商统一设计、生产和测试,提供完整的软硬件整合方案与售后服务。组装电脑(DIY)则由用户或集成商根据自身需求,单独选购各个硬件组件(如CPU、主板、显卡、内存、硬盘等)并组合而成。

二、对软件开发工作的具体影响

  1. 性能与配置灵活性
  • 组装电脑 拥有绝对优势。开发者可以精准地为特定开发栈“定制”机器:
  • 编译/构建需求:针对需要大量并行编译(如C++、大型Java项目)或容器化开发的情况,可自由选择更多核心/线程的高端CPU(如AMD Ryzen 9/Threadripper、Intel i9系列)和大容量高频内存(32GB起步,甚至64GB/128GB)。
  • 人工智能/机器学习:若涉及模型训练,可自由加装强大的专业级显卡(如NVIDIA RTX 4090或专业计算卡)。
  • 多任务与虚拟化:可轻松配置多显示器支持、高速NVMe SSD阵列以及强大的散热系统以保持长时间高负载稳定。
  • 品牌电脑 的配置通常在出厂时已固定,升级空间有限。虽然也有高性能工作站产品线(如戴尔Precision、联想ThinkStation),但同等性能下价格通常更高,且硬件选择受限于厂商提供的选项。
  1. 系统稳定性与兼容性
  • 品牌电脑,尤其是商用和工作站系列,经过严格的兼容性测试和稳定性调优。对于追求“开箱即用”、希望将精力完全聚焦于编码而非系统维护的开发者,或是在企业IT统一管理的环境下,品牌机提供了更高的基线保障。
  • 组装电脑 的稳定性高度依赖于组件的品质搭配和组装者的经验。硬件驱动冲突、不兼容等问题可能需要自行排查解决。这对于喜欢钻研技术、享受优化过程的开发者是乐趣,但对其他人则可能是负担。
  1. 成本与预算控制
  • 组装电脑同等性能层面上通常具有显著的性价比优势。开发者可以将预算更集中地投入到关键性能部件(CPU、内存、硬盘),而在机箱、电源等不影响核心性能的部件上酌情节省。
  • 品牌电脑 的价格包含了硬件整合成本、品牌溢价、预装软件(通常包含操作系统)以及售后服务。对于预算非常紧张或追求极致性价比的独立开发者或学生,组装是更经济的选择。
  1. 售后服务与技术支持
  • 品牌电脑 提供完整的保修服务(通常为整机保修)、上门维修或快速更换服务。对于商业项目或无法承受长时间停机故障的开发者而言,这是一份重要的保障。
  • 组装电脑 的保修是分部件进行的(如CPU三年、主板三年、内存终身等)。出现问题时需要自行判断故障部件并联系对应的经销商或厂家,处理周期可能较长。
  1. 特定开发环境考量
  • macOS/iOS开发:必须选择苹果品牌电脑(Mac)。这是无法通过组装实现的硬性要求。
  • Linux开发:组装电脑的兼容性需要特别注意,尤其是较新的硬件或小众主板、无线网卡等,可能需要寻找特定的驱动或内核版本。许多品牌电脑(如戴尔XPS、联想ThinkPad)也提供官方的Linux预装或认证型号,稳定性更有保障。
  • Windows/WSL开发:两者皆可,选择更取决于上述的性能、成本和稳定性需求。

三、与建议

  • 选择品牌电脑,如果你
  • 追求极致的开箱即用体验和系统稳定性,不愿在硬件调试上花费时间。
  • 需要企业级的技术支持、保修和上门服务。
  • 开发环境强制要求(如macOS)。
  • 预算相对充足,且对性价比的敏感度低于对服务和稳定性的要求。
  • 选择组装电脑,如果你
  • 对性能有极致、个性化的需求(如顶级CPU、海量内存、多硬盘阵列)。
  • 严格追求在固定预算内获得最强的计算性能。
  • 享受自己研究硬件、动手组装和优化系统的过程,具备一定的故障排查能力。
  • 开发工作流高度依赖特定硬件组合(如特定的GPU用于CUDA计算)。

最终结论:对于大多数软件开发场景,组装电脑在性能定制和成本控制方面优势突出,尤其适合技术背景较强、需求明确的开发者。而品牌电脑则在省心、稳定和服务方面无可替代,适合团队环境、商业项目或优先考虑工作流无缝衔接的专业人士。明智的决策应基于对当前项目技术栈、团队需求、预算以及自身技术偏好的综合评估。

更新时间:2026-02-24 06:28:25

如若转载,请注明出处:http://www.meichengxingqiu.com/product/71.html